Transaction 36a31323420cc1dddb31a12ece200590fffca81591a4ac78f189aba468744203
1 Input
1 Output
-
36a31323420cc1dddb31a12ece200590fffca81591a4ac78f189aba468744203:0
- value
- 508501
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f8c8bde673bd1c0b4af460bd80b8ffb81c83750
- address
- bc1qe7xghhn880gupd90gc9aszu0lwqusd6s3ervyt